Congress must address glitch in new tax bill (The Hill)

March 09, 2018


The Hill published an op-ed by Joseph Glauber, in which he voiced concern that a new bill signed by Congress could cause considerable disruptions to the agricultural supply chain. Owing to obscure language that was added to the bill at the last minute, farmers who sell to anyone other than cooperatives could face significant tax penalties. “Lawmakers should address this problem before it causes real damage,” Glauber stated.
